About RaidLight

RaidLight was founded in 1999 by Benoit Laval, a French trail and ultra runner. Like so many other start-ups, it all began with an idea, a garage and a lot of enthusiasm. In 2010, Vertical, a French manufacturer of mountain and alpine equipment, was acquired to share resources and expertise. Vertical is known for MP+, a hydrophilic and breathable membrane, which has consequently found its way into various RaidLight products.

RaidLight has been part of the Rossignol Group since 2016, but regained its independence in August 2020 under the leadership of Benoit Laval. A team of around 20 employees now works on innovative and functional products in the so-called Outdoor Lab, in the heart of the Chartreuse massif.
